Compositions comprising resveratrolosides and curcumins

The invention refers to new methods for treating spontaneous tumors in humans of the Central Nervous System, more particularly of 3rd and 4th grade tumors, even more particularly gliomas, and is related to the administration of compositions comprising therapeutically effective amounts of resveratrolosides and curcumins, in particular natural extracts comprising said two components. The invention also relates to the realization of pharmaceutical and nutraceutleal compositions comprising resveratrolosides and curcumins More specifically, the invention relates to compositions formulated for the release of active components for sublingual administration.

Anti-infective formulations

The present disclosure provides pharmaceutical compositions for treating fungal and bacterial infections. The pharmaceutical compositions of the disclosure comprise a cationic surfactant, a chelating agent, and at least one solvent. The pharmaceutical compositions of the disclosure can be used to treat drug-sensitive or multi drug-resistant bacterial or fungal infections.

LIQUID NALOXONE SPRAY

The invention provides stable liquid formulations containing naloxone, a pharmaceutically acceptable salt or a derivative thereof. The invention further provides methods for treating opioid overdose, opioid dependence, and congenital insensitivity to pain with anhidrosis by administering the liquid formulations of the present invention intranasally to a patient in need thereof. Further, the invention provides a method of treating opioid dependence, opioid overdose, and congenital insensitivity to pain with anhidrosis by administering intranasally the naloxone formulations of the present invention.

NON-TOBACCO ORAL NICOTINE POUCH COMPOSITION

A non-tobacco oral nicotine pouch composition is provided, including water in an amount of at least 15% by weight of the pouch composition; nicotine; and at least one sugar alcohol, the pouch composition being free of humectants consisting of alginate, propylene glycol, hydroxypropyl cellulose, and glycerol. An oral pouched nicotine product is also provided, including a saliva-permeable pouch and the non-tobacco oral nicotine pouch composition enclosed in the saliva-permeable pouch.

Transmucosal delivery system for idebenone

The invention relates to a transmucosal delivery system for idebenone, comprising an external phase, which contains at least one hydrophilic polymer, and an inner hydrophobic phase, which contains idebenone and at least one hydrophobic substance, wherein the inner hydrophobic phase is emulsified in the form of droplets in the external phase. The invention is characterized in that the inner hydrophobic phase is stabilized by at least one emulsifier in the external phase. The invention also relates to a method for producing the same and its use as a medicament.

METHODS FOR TREATING MAJOR DEPRESSIVE DISORDER AND TREATMENT-RESISTANT DEPRESSION

The invention concerns methods of using a ketamine dosage form in treating depression and, in particular, major depressive disorder and treatment-resistant depression, comprising administering to a patient in need thereof, a fast dissolving freeze-dried wafer solid dosage form with a matrix for rapid release and absorption of ketamine in the oral cavity of the said patient.
